A reflection on the current perception of Free Software and Open Source philosophy in art, in contrast with the Creative Industries and their systematised processing of art for the global market.
The Weaver Birds document will be also presented: written by the dyne.org hackers network, it will soon be published by Shake in a book on the history of Free Software in Italy.

Author
- Jaromil is author of various GNU/Linux audiovisual software.
He is an artist who has been part of international exhibitions such as CODEDOC II (Whitney Artport), I LOVE YOU (MAK Frankfurt) and Netarts (Machida Tokyo) and a speaker on conferences as Ars Electronica, Transmediale and ISEA.
Inspired by Richard Stallman's 'free as in free speech' approach as well as liberatory politics, Jaromil seeks to transgress borders between art and code, social activism and research and development.
